Movie buffs can find out what made a movie legend tick at a one-off Alfred Hitchcock day school at Sheringham Little Theatre.

Norwich resident Nigel Herwin, a lecturer in film studies, will act as guide through an informal study of Hitchcock's techniques.

Included on the day will be screenings of two classic movies directed by the Master of Suspense.

Mr Herwin said: 'Alfred Hitchcock is one of the greatest directors in movie history with an unrivalled ability to manipulate audiences through his fascination with themes of murder, guilt and obsession. A deeper look at his techniques can only enhance our enjoyment.'

Shadow of a Doubt (1943) will be shown at 2pm with Rear Window (1954) following at 7pm.

The Hitchcock day school is on Saturday, April 27 from 11am to 1.15pm and 3.30pm to 5pm. Tickets £20 for school and both screenings, or £8 per individual screening. Box-office 01263 822 347, www.sheringhamlittletheatre.com
